tesa® 4621
Product details and specifications
Product Construction
Backing material | PE extruded cloth |
---|---|
Total thickness | 125 µm |
Type of adhesive | acrylic |

Properties / Performance Values
Elongation at break | 22 % |
---|---|
Tensile strength | 54 N/cm |
Unwind force n/cm | 1.2 N/cm |
Residue free removal | yes |
Easy to remove | yes |
Temperature resistance (30 min) | 95 °C |
Suitable for die cutting | yes |
Easy to write on | yes |
UV-resistance | 8 week/s |
Tack | very good |
Straight tear edges | good |
Ageing resistance (UV) | very good |
Mesh | 100 threads/inch² |
Hand tearability | very good |
Temperature resistance (removability from aluminum after 30 min exposure) | 95 °C |
Water resistance | good |
Abrasion resistance | medium |

Adhesion to Values
Adhesion to Glass (initial) | 2.7 N/cm |
---|---|
Adhesion to PE (initial) | 1.1 N/cm |
Adhesion to steel | 2.6 N/cm |
